Note that on my (very old, Core2Duo-based!) Macbook Classic I use clang and gcc more or less interchangeably from the command line, mostly prefer the former as it is 3-4x faster than gcc, but occasionally I need to use gcc for debugging, as clang sometimes optimizes away certain variable names even at -O0 optimization level. On my system at least, I can compile a specific sourcefile with debugging (e.g. -O0 -3 -ggdb) enabled using gcc and link together with clang-optimized-compiled .o files for the rest of the Mlucas suite, no problems -- but as I noted, this is for older OS/CPU, before Apple iOS-ified OS X and went much more walled-garden|app-store on us. Hopefully the above still holds.
